AI Technical Summary

Technical Problem

The lack of equipment to perform aging tests on smart locks installed on doors compromises security.

Method used

An aging detection device for a smart lock was designed, comprising a frame and a cover, which are fixed to the door panel by magnetic sheets. The device is used in conjunction with a vibrator and a stethoscope for detection. The frame and the cover form a cavity. The vibrator drives the smart lock to vibrate, and the stethoscope detects internal looseness or abnormal noise.

Benefits of technology

It enables effective aging detection of smart locks, reduces external noise interference, increases detection range and adaptability, and ensures security.

[0001] This utility model relates to the field of smart lock technology, specifically to a smart lock aging detection device. Background Technology

[0002] A smart lock is a door lock system that combines electronic technology, biometrics, wireless communication (such as Wi-Fi, Bluetooth, Zigbee) and mechanical structure.

[0003] As a frequently used security device, smart locks are exposed to environmental factors (temperature, humidity, dust) and mechanical wear for a long time. Aging may lead to functional failure or security risks, so aging testing is necessary. However, there is currently a lack of equipment to perform aging testing on smart locks installed on doors, which affects security. Summary of the Invention

[0021] like Figure 1 , Figure 2 , Figure 3 and Figure 4 As shown, the present invention discloses an intelligent lock aging detection device, comprising a frame 10 and a cover 1. Multiple magnetic plates 9 are installed at one end of the frame 10, and multiple ball grooves are provided at the other end of the frame 10, each containing a movably mounted ball 14. A rubber frame 13 is installed at the other end of the frame 10 outside the multiple balls 14. The cover 1 covers the other end of the frame 10, and a metal plate 12 is installed on the inner side of the cover 1. The metal plate 12 contacts the rubber frame 13 and is magnetically fixed by the balls 14. A mounting hole penetrating the cover 1 and the metal plate 12 is provided at the center of the cover 1, and a positioning ring 11 is provided in the mounting hole. A stethoscope 2 is provided in the positioning ring 11. A vibration mechanism is installed at one end of the frame 10.

[0022] In this embodiment, the cover 1 and the frame 10 are combined to form a chamber that covers the smart lock, and a space is formed between the outer sides of the cover 1 and the frame 10 for the cover 1 to move back, forth, left, and right.

[0023] In this embodiment, the vibration mechanism includes an adjusting column 6 and a vibrator 8. One end of the frame 10 is provided with a screw hole, and one end of the cover 1 is provided with a relief groove 5 opposite to the screw hole. One end of the adjusting column 6 is threaded into the screw hole, and the other end of the adjusting column 6 extends through the relief groove 5 to the outside and is fixedly connected to the vibrator 8. A rotating sleeve 7 is installed on the adjusting column 6 near the vibrator 8. The vibrator is set away from the frame to reduce the impact of the vibrator's sound on the detection.

[0024] In this embodiment, the diameter of each sphere 14 is larger than the inner diameter of the spherical groove opening, and each sphere 14 is made of magnets, so that the spheres can attract the metal sheet and the cover.

[0025] In this embodiment, the inner wall of the mounting hole is provided with an internal thread, and the outer ring of the positioning ring 11 is provided with an external thread. The positioning ring 11 is connected to the internal thread on the mounting hole through the external thread. The end of the positioning ring 11 away from the frame 10 expands outward to form a rotating part, and the diameter of the rotating part is set to be larger than the inner diameter of the mounting hole.

[0026] In this embodiment, the diameter of one end of the stethoscope 2 matches the inner diameter of the center hole of the positioning hole, and a screw 3 is installed on one end of the stethoscope 2. The end of the screw 3 away from the stethoscope 2 is threadedly connected to a handle 4. After unscrewing the handle, the stethoscope can be taken out along the positioning ring, so that the stethoscope can be disassembled. The positioning ring is set by a threaded connection, which allows the positioning ring to be quickly disassembled, so that positioning rings with different inner diameters can be installed to adapt to different stethoscopes.

[0027] When in use, the frame is placed over the outside of the smart lock and magnetically fixed to the door panel with magnetic plates. Then, the cover is placed over the outside of the frame. The metal plate on the cover is magnetically fixed by the ball on the frame. The rubber frame between the cover and the frame ensures the airtightness between the frame and the cover, which can effectively isolate external noise.

[0028] After the above is completed, rotate the adjusting column by rotating the rotating sleeve to move the adjusting column up and down along the screw hole until one end of the adjusting column contacts the smart lock. After the vibrator is started, the vibration energy generated will act on the smart lock through the adjusting column.

[0029] The stethoscope, which is attached to the smart lock, can analyze the inside of the smart lock to detect any looseness or abnormal noises (loose screws, detached internal parts, etc.). During the inspection, the cover can be pushed back, forth, left, and right. The rolling of the ball allows the cover to move while being attached, increasing the inspection range. Furthermore, by pulling the stethoscope inside and outside the hand grip, the stethoscope can be attached to or removed from the smart lock to ensure the inspection range is maintained, thus increasing adaptability.
